Guide

This build is pretty simple and straight forward.

Spam pollen puff out towards enemies for damage. If you have a tank or some one low and it seems better to heal them throw them a Puff for some extra health. This can bait enemies into a bad fight.

Cotton Guard is basically the same thing where you want to spam this ability during fights. It gives shields, heals, and eveny some move speed.

Your Unite move makes you invincible for a short bit of time. But if you recast it while hovering you will hit the ground.. If you hit enemies you push them back and slow them. But if you land near your team you get to heal them,

For items you want Muscle Band to allow you to poke down enemies with autos and spamming Pollen Puff. You get plenty of sustain from spamming your abilities and negating enemy damage.

Exp share lets you run around faster and gives you a bit of extra health. It also helps you level up consistently level up through out the match. The move speed is really good synergy with your kit since you want to be spamming abilities while running around to keep your distance..

Score shield just allows you to have some extra health so you're not so squishy and make some easy dunks to shred lanes.

Potion is a great item choice here because you now have 3 consistent healing options. With a 4th when your Unite move is up.

I usually play this with a tank in the opposite lane while supporting an all rounder or attacker in my lane to high success.

Works Well With

Cinderace

With the additional shields, and speed you allow Cinderace to be really aggressive and chase people down. Cinderace also has built in life steal and crit stat increases as it levels up so that healing synergy is a great bonus on top of the insane damage.

Charizard

Charizard Unite move is already crazy at turning fights around and securing objectives. But being able to keep it alive to utilize its passive for crits can also be a easy way to bully people in a fight.

Lucario

Lucario early game pressure and ability to dash around with the additional speed, shields, and heals is a great combo to help snowball a lane. Spam Pollen Puff for additional back up and lane bully pressure.
